Kwara State Government Allocates 1000 Hectares of Land for Pastoral Development

Date: 2024-12-06

The Kwara State Government has announced that 1,000 hectares of land at the Gida Magajiya Cattle Ranch in Kaiama Local Government Area of the state have been allocated for pastoral development, as reported by Vanguard.

The decision, which is aimed at reducing the frequent conflicts between herders and farmers in the area, is also expected to bring economic benefits to both livestock farmers and local residents.

According to the Commissioner for Agriculture and Rural Development, Mrs Oloruntoyosi Thomas, the project will commence in the next rainy season, and the current users of the land have been duly notified. The commissioner made this announcement during a stakeholders' engagement visit to the Emir of Kaiama, Alhaji Muazu Shehu Omar, and his emirate council at the palace in Kaiama.

The project is expected to create job opportunities for young people in the communities, while livestock farmers will have access to high-quality feeds without stress.

The Commissioner, represented by the Permanent Secretary of the Ministry, Mrs. Funke Sokoya informed the Emir and his Council Chiefs of the present government's intention to use 1,000 hectares out of the 3,624 hectares of lands gazetted for ranching and other livestock activities in the local government.

The Commissioner said,””We have about 3,624 hectares of gazetted land and we are planning of planting pasture seed on 1,000 hectares for a start, this will reduce the conflict between herders and farmers and will also serve as an economic benefit for both livestock farmers and residents of the communities in the area by creating job opportunities for the youths in the communities.

“Livestock farmers will also have the opportunity to access quality feeds without much stress,” she explained.

The Commissioner however appreciated the support of the Emir and the good people of the community, and solicited for more collaboration to have a smooth and successful implementation of the project in the Community.

In his remarks, the L-PRES State Project Coordinator, Mr. Olusoji Oyawoye said the State Government is planning a large scale pastural development in the ranch to reduce open grazing, forestall farmers/herders clashes, as well as create employment opportunities in the livestock value chains.

He affirmed that the state government and the people of the Kaiama community have been having cordial relationship, adding that the people using the lands for farming activities are aware that the land belonged to the Government for livestock development purposes.

Olusoji further explained that the mission of the team was to have the understanding of the farmers and be properly informed about the government's initiative, adding that pasture planting would commence by the next raining season.

In his response, the Emir of Kaiama, Alhaji Muazu Shehu Omar expressed his appreciation to the team and the state government for the laudable initiative coupled with the ongoing rehabilitation of the Bode-Saadu to Kaiama roads.

The monarch noted that the roads when completed, would boost both social and economic lives of the people in the area in view of its strategic position to food security of the State and the country at large.

The Emir of Kaiama however assured the team of his people's support in order to realise the government's vision in transforming the livestock sector of Kwara State.
